Alexandra Nancarrow was born and raised in Canberra, Australia’s capital city. She began playing tennis at the young age of four, showing early promise in the sport.
Early Career
Alexandra Nancarrow’s tennis journey began in earnest during her junior years in Canberra. She quickly made a name for herself in the Australian junior circuit, winning the U/12 singles and doubles and U/14 singles National Championships.
Her talent didn’t go unnoticed, as she was selected to represent Australia four times from the age of 12, including competing in the Junior Fed Cup Finals.
In 2008, Nancarrow received the Garnier Rising Star award at the Australian Open, further cementing her status as a promising young talent in Australian tennis.
Professional Career
Nancarrow’s professional career took off in the early 2010s. She made a significant move to Barcelona, Spain, at age 16 to pursue her dream of becoming a professional tennis player.
In 2014, Nancarrow experienced a breakthrough season, dramatically improving her world ranking. She started the year ranked 919th in singles and climbed to 389th by the end of the year, showcasing her rapid improvement and dedication to the sport.
Throughout her career, Nancarrow achieved notable success on the ITF Circuit. She won four singles titles and an impressive 20 doubles titles, with 11 of those doubles victories coming in 2014 alone.
Her highest WTA singles ranking was 385, achieved on November 10, 2014, while her best doubles ranking was 346, reached on February 2, 2015.
